Output b6435f748882e91085589d892fdfff1ce40ae4a2d24b549f8b77fcab5d5ee4f8:2

value
21030572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62b531bad89bd14d08f7825ce7ce8ce26ede832 OP_EQUAL
address
3KkqcmuPswS3Nf9GMePi2Af4iVz37YHxgH
transaction
b6435f748882e91085589d892fdfff1ce40ae4a2d24b549f8b77fcab5d5ee4f8
confirmations
197641
spent
true